WebRoof flashing is a common part of many roofing projects, helping to protect and waterproof the roof. It is designed to help prevent water from leaking into corners and joints on the roof, and is commonly placed around roof windows or chimneys. Due to its durability, flexibility, and noncorrosive nature, lead is the most common material for flashings on a … WebA lead roof is an exceptionally durable covering. Lead roof areas require specialist installation and should be formed in distinct bays to allow thermal movement.
